Responsibilities:
- Conduct and interpret psychoeducational assessments for students, focusing on reevaluations (approximately 45/year for in-person, 70/year for VOCO)
- Provide direct psychological services to students (on-site or hybrid role)
- Participate in eligibility, Individualized Education Program (IEP), and multi-disciplinary team meetings
- Maintain comprehensive, accurate records and documentation
- Serve as a resource to school staff and families, supporting students’ emotional, social, and behavioral growth
